    Expert witnesses

    Expert witnesses can be vital in truck accident cases. Experts have specific training and are able to provide an informed opinion to the court. These experts could be either doctors who treated the victim or mental health specialists who have assessed the victims of accidents. They could also provide background information regarding the driving conditions on the day of the accident.

    These experts could be in a position to provide lawyers with information that will help establish the liability in a case involving a truck crash. For example an forensic toxicologist can determine if alcohol or other drugs may have contributed to the accident. They may also provide testimony concerning safety issues in trucking. A roadway designer might also be an expert witness for truck accident lawyers.

    The right witness can be the difference in the case. Expert witnesses are vital in truck accident cases because they can present evidence in court that could make a plaintiff or defendant more likely to agree to a settlement. They also can help establish the causality. They can testify objectively on the causes and consequences of the truck accident.

    A vocational expert can help determine if the truck accident was caused by negligence on the part the driver. He can also examine the condition of the vehicle and the driver’s training. He can also provide a list containing the jobs performed by the individual prior to the accident. The expert can also assist the attorney determine if the driver violated any requirements of the motor vehicle code.

    Evidence of negligence

    Truck accidents are notoriously difficult and proving negligence is vital to the success of a claim. You must first establish the defendant's negligence by proving that he or she breached the duty of care. You might not get the amount you are due even if you are not able to prove that you did. In some cases you could not receive any compensation even if you're eligible. Consult a truck crash lawyer to know what your rights are if you have been in an accident involving an automobile.

    First, seek medical attention immediately. The medical treatment you seek will ensure that you are properly treated for the injuries sustained in a truck accident and will also give you an official record to back up your claim. Also, make notes on the incident and what injuries were sustained. If you can, ask for witnesses' help. You might be able ask them to take photos or videotape the site of the accident and record any injuries. These details can be helpful to your lawyer.

    Next, get a police accident report. You can also request law enforcement officers to provide one. Many truck accidents have multiple negligent parties and you may be required to prove that more than one party was at fault. Keep in mind that Florida is a "comparative" fault state, meaning that different percentages of blame could be attributed to different parties.

    If the truck driver's insurance company is to blame it is important to gather all documents you could. You should obtain a copy of the accident report as well as any medical records and contact information for witnesses. Even if you're not at fault, make sure to take photos of the vehicle damaged and the trucker's license plate. Prepare to speak with insurance representatives however, don't let them press you into signing a small settlement.

    The negligence of the employer of the truck driver may be a factor. The employer of the truck accident law firms driver could be held accountable if they did not provide adequate training and maintenance. Unprofessional hiring practices could result in hiring a non-professional driver with an unprofessional driving record or with a history of drunk driving or drug-related use.

    You may be able to provide evidence to challenge the insurance company's claim for responsibility if the insurance company of the other driver is trying to claim responsibility. The driver of the truck could also be held responsible for personal responsibility. You may need to employ a truck accident lawyer If this is the case.

    In addition to the driver of the truck as well as the owner of freight could also be accountable. In some cases the manufacturer or distributor of the truck could be held accountable. You could also be able to hold other motorists responsible in the event of an accident that involved more than one vehicle. Your lawyer can assist you explore all options for compensation.

    Cost of hiring a truck accident lawyer

    It can be costly hiring a truck accident lawyer. The charges of an attorney for personal injuries depend on the specifics of your case, and whether you're required to file a lawsuit. Before you sign a contract it is best to discuss fees with a lawyer. In general, attorneys will charge a percentage of any settlement or verdict in your case. In certain instances it could be higher.

    The structure of the fee will vary depending on whether the lawyer for truck accidents will accept a contingency fee or an hourly rate. Hourly fees could be more beneficial depending on the situation. Contingency fee may be more advantageous. Be sure that your truck accident attorney will explain this in detail before you sign an agreement.

    Truck accident lawyers will look into the accident to determine liability as well as gather evidence and submit detailed insurance claims for you. They will also prepare a case for trial, and present your case in court. The lawyer will help you navigate the maze of federal laws and regulations.

    Retaining a truck accident lawyer is crucial if you're injured in a semi-truck crash. Truck driver negligence or carelessness can cause serious physical and financial harm. An attorney who is specialized in truck accidents can review the details surrounding the truck accident and determine who is responsible for the damages. If the truck driver or the trucking company is at fault you can make a claim to seek compensation for your injuries.

    Engaging a truck accident attorney generally isn't very expensive. The majority of experienced lawyers work on the basis of a contingency fee, meaning that they will only be charged if they are successful in winning your case. This arrangement eliminates the risk of having to pay out-of-pocket fees and gives you a reward for the lawyer's dedication to get your case won.
